Technical Description

This CNC machining center features a robust work envelope with X, Y, and Z travel of 70.87 inches, 35.43 inches, and 26.77 inches respectively, enabling the processing of large and complex parts. The machine is equipped with a 24.8 hp spindle capable of reaching 6,000 RPM, delivering high torque and speed for efficient material removal across a wide range of metals and composites. The table measures 35.43 inches in width and 78.74 inches in length, providing ample space for multi-part setups or large workpieces. Control is managed by a FANUC CNC system, renowned for its reliability, precision, and advanced machining capabilities. The FANUC controller supports high-speed, high-accuracy operations with features such as simultaneous multi-axis interpolation, conversational programming via MANUAL GUIDE i, and integrated safety functions. The system offers extensive programming flexibility, including full G-code compatibility, background editing, and advanced tool management. Dynamic compensation and thermal compensation functions ensure consistent dimensional accuracy and surface quality throughout extended production runs. The machine’s design emphasizes rigidity and stability, supporting high feed rates and heavy-duty cutting. Connectivity options and intuitive iHMI interface streamline operation, setup, and maintenance. This CNC machining center is ideal for high-precision milling, drilling, and complex contouring applications in industries such as aerospace, automotive, and mold making, where reliability, repeatability, and advanced control are critical.
